Tunisian Authorities Arrest Dozens of Illegal Immigrants at Border with Algeria

The Tunisian authorities announced that they had arrested dozens of illegal immigrants near the border with Algeria.

Tunisian President Kais Saeed said in previous statements that there is a need for "urgent measures" to address the entry of illegal immigrants from countries in sub-Saharan Africa. "

He warned that this leads to in terms of violence, crimes, and unacceptable practices, in addition to being legally criminal."

Saeed ordered a quick response "at all diplomatic, security and military levels, and the strict application of the law related to the status of foreigners in Tunisia, and the illegal crossing of borders."

Saeed's remarks, during a meeting of the National Security Council, sparked a storm on social media, as well as condemnations from NGOs.

A census dating back to 2021 on the number of migrants from the sub-Saharan region in Tunisia indicates that their number is estimated at 21,000, but there are no recent official statistics on the number of migrants trying to infiltrate the other bank of the Mediterranean.
